Brianne: 3 babies born in Scotland since 1974, given to girls, peaking at 3 births in 2010.
Though often considered a feminine elaboration of Brian, Brianne also shares roots with the ancient Celtic word *brigā*, meaning “strength” or “exalted one.” The name gained modest popularity in Scotland from the 1970s onward, paralleling the rise of similar -anne suffixed feminizations.
